How to Detox Indoor Air After Renovation or Painting

To detox indoor air after renovations or painting, guarantee proper ventilation by opening windows and using exhaust fans. Utilize air purifiers with HEPA and activated carbon filters for effective particle and VOC removal. Change HVAC filters regularly, opting for MERV ratings of 8 to 13, and deep clean surfaces with microfiber and damp cloths. Manage off-gassing by airing out new materials and choosing low-VOC products. These steps enhance air quality, and subsequent insights offer further benefits.

Ensure Proper Ventilation

When aiming to detox indoor air, ensuring proper ventilation is essential for maintaining a healthy environment. You should open doors and windows during and after renovations to allow fresh air in, which helps disperse pollutants and VOCs. This approach minimizes air quality concerns by introducing clean air, effectively diluting harmful substances.

Employ exhaust fans in bathrooms and kitchens to boost air circulation, removing lingering fumes or odors from paints and construction activities. Maintaining proper ventilation includes keeping windows slightly ajar post-renovation, ensuring VOCs dissipate.

However, monitor outdoor air quality to avoid introducing pollen or pollution indoors. Running your HVAC system with high-quality filters captures dust and debris, further enhancing indoor air quality and contributing to a healthier environment.

Utilize Air Purifiers Effectively

Effectively utilizing air purifiers is essential for maintaining healthy indoor air, especially after renovation activities.

Air purifiers with HEPA filters are critical, capturing up to 99.97% of airborne particles, including dust and allergens as small as 0.3 microns. This markedly reduces the accumulation of dust and VOCs released during renovations.

Incorporating activated carbon filters enhances the absorption of harmful VOCs and odors, further improving indoor air quality.

For best results, place air purifiers in high-traffic areas and bedrooms, ensuring they run continuously. Investing in models with smart technology can automate monitoring and adjust fan speeds based on pollution levels, ensuring continuous air purification.

Regularly changing filters is essential to maintaining airflow and purification efficiency.

Change HVAC Filters Regularly

After optimizing air purification with advanced devices, focus on maintaining your HVAC system by regularly changing its filters.

Regular filter changes are essential for preserving indoor air quality, especially after home renovations. Dust, allergens, and VOCs from cleaning products and new paint can clog HVAC filters, circulating harmful particulate matter and formaldehyde throughout your home.

Replace standard filters every 1-3 months, and high-efficiency ones every 6-12 months, depending on usage and air quality. Opt for filters with a MERV rating of 8 to 13 to effectively capture smaller particles often missed by standard filters.

This practice not only enhances air purifiers’ effectiveness but also boosts HVAC efficiency, potentially extending the system’s lifespan and reducing energy costs.

Deep Clean Surfaces Thoroughly

To truly enhance indoor air quality, it’s vital to deep clean surfaces thoroughly, especially after renovations. Start by clearing materials and clutter to prevent accumulated dust and debris on surfaces.

Dust horizontal surfaces meticulously with a microfiber cloth to capture fine particles, then use a damp cloth and all-purpose cleaner for a thorough clean.

Address vertical surfaces such as walls and windows similarly; dry dust first, then clean with a damp cloth to avoid streaks and residues.

Changing HVAC filters after renovations is important to guarantee effective trapping of dust and pollutants.

Additionally, consider scheduling duct cleaning to remove accumulated dust in the HVAC system, greatly boosting indoor air quality.

These steps guarantee your space remains clean and breathable post-renovation.

Manage Off-Gassing From New Materials

While new materials can enhance the aesthetics of your space, they often introduce volatile organic compounds (VOCs) through a process called off-gassing. This release from paints, adhesives, and furniture can persist for weeks or months.

To manage this, air out new items in a well-ventilated area before bringing them indoors. This helps disperse harmful chemicals.

Enhance indoor air quality by using air purifiers with activated carbon filters; these are effective at absorbing VOCs. Bolster ventilation by regularly opening windows and doors to dilute indoor pollutants.

Opt for low-VOC products to greatly cut down on harmful emissions. By proactively managing off-gassing, you’ll create a healthier environment, minimizing the impact of VOCs on your indoor air quality.

Incorporate Low VOC Products

Reducing off-gassing from new materials is a step in the right direction, but enhancing indoor air quality requires further action. Opt for low VOC products, which release fewer volatile organic compounds, making your living space healthier. For paints, select those with less than 250 grams per liter of VOCs. Low VOC adhesives and sealants, containing up to 90% fewer volatile chemicals, minimize indoor pollution. Look for certifications like Green Seal or Greenguard to guarantee compliance with strict indoor air quality standards.

Maintain a Consistent Cleaning Routine

When working to detoxify your indoor environment, establishing a consistent cleaning routine plays a critical role.

Implement a daily cleaning routine by vacuuming with a HEPA filter-equipped vacuum to capture fine dust and particulate matter. This reduces the presence of volatile organic compounds (VOCs) that typically increase post-renovation.

Regularly wipe down surfaces with a damp microfiber cloth to prevent dust accumulation.

Schedule thorough cleanings, focusing on high-dust areas like corners and windowsills, to eliminate lingering pollutants.

Immediately change HVAC filters after renovations to maintain ideal indoor air quality.

Utilize air purifiers continuously during this process to capture airborne particles effectively.
